Missouri Fugitive Arrested in Burlington

A man wanted by police in Missouri was captured by Burlington Police on Wednesday.

The Lewis County Sheriff’s Department in Missouri advised Burlington police detectives that a fugitive by the name of Tyrone Nicholas Todd, age 40, of Knox City Missouri, fled from their jurisdiction to Burlington.

On Wednesday Burlington police detectives conducted a surveillance operation for several hours in the South Hill area. Detectives were able to narrow the fugitive’s location to the 600 block of South 12th St., where surveillance continued. At approximately 3:31 p.m., detectives observed Todd emerged from a vehicle in that area and was taken into custody without incident. Todd is being held in the Des Moines County Jail pending extradition to Missouri.

Todd was wanted on felony warrants for Criminal Sexual Assault and Failure to Register as a Sex Offender
